19.What is "cupping"?

Cupping is a technique used to determine the quality (taste and aroma) of a particular sample of coffee. Preparation methods are standardized for each sample and the coffee aroma is inhaled after which the sample is tasted, often side-by-side with other samples. Importers and roasters use this technique in order to evaluate batches of green beans for both quality and sensory description. Cuppers will usually fill out detailed evaluation forms that describe multiple aspects of the coffee that they are cupping. Many feel that cupping is more art than science but a specific technique can be useful for those new to the concept.
